Steve Finkernagel Wilkes looks to keep its playoff hopes alive with a win Wednesday at FDU-Florham WILKES VOLLEYBALL UPENED AT HILBERT, 3-0 10/20/2012 7:21:00 PM WILKES VOLLEYBALL UPENED AT HILBERT, 3-0 HAMBURG, N.Y. – Host Hilbert College used three solid sets to post a 3-0 straight set victory over visiting Wilkes University Saturday afternoon in non-conference women's volleyball action. Hilbert took the match by scores of 25-18, 25-23, and 25-22. Wilkes slips to 8-15 overall following the loss. Casey Bohan (Harding/Wyoming Area) led the way offensively for Wilkes posting a team-high 21 kills and three solo blocks. Paige Trusty (Durham, CT/Coginchaug) followed with four kills on 18 attempts and two solo blocks in front of the net. Erin Nothstein (Mertztown/Brandywine Heights) contributed eight of the Lady Colonels' 35 digs in the match, while setter Megan Powers (Pottsville, PA/Pottsville) led the passing game with 17 assists. Wilkes will try to keep its Freedom Conference playoff hopes alive Wednesday when the Lady Colonels travel to FDU-Florham for a matchup at 7:00 p.m. in Madison, NJ. Print Friendly Version
